Construction, alteration, or repair of EMR infrastructure upgrades at the Charles George Veterans Administration Medical Center Base bid: Work includes general construction, alterations, necessary removal of portions of existing structures. Specific work includes electrical upgrades, HVAC upgrades, reconfiguration, expansion and renovation of existing space, datacenter work, communication infrastructure, physical security upgrades, fiber infrastructure backbone upgrades, and hazardous material abatement. Project buildings include: buildings 47, 62, 14, 15, 9, 7, 6, 5, 4, 3, 2, 73, 70, 11, 12 and site.

Clackamas County, Oregon is seeking proposals for disaster debris clearance and removal services. The contract term is from the effective date through June 30, 2031, with two one-year renewal options. Services include a wide range of debris removal, disposal, and management activities. Proposals will be evaluated based on experience, management team, resources, project approach, and fees. Electronic submissions are required via Equity Hub's Bid Locker. Key personnel must be identified, and a comprehensive safety and health program is mandatory. Insurance requirements are detailed, including professional liability, commercial general liability, and automobile liability.
The bid opening date is August 20, 2026, at 02:00:00 PM.
Payment for disposal costs incurred by the contractor at permitted final disposal facilities will be made at the cost incurred by the contractor as a pass-through cost without mark-up. Contractor must submit a copy of the invoice received by the disposal facility, an electronic copy tabulating all scale or load tickets, and proof of contractor payment.
Proposals will be evaluated based on experience (25 points), management team (20 points), resources (20 points), project approach (15 points), and fees (20 points). The award will be made to the highest scoring proposal.

Removal of roadside ash trees Removal of roadside ash trees in Shaftsbury, VT. Work includes felling, chipping, and removal of trees and debris. Specific quantities are not detailed, but the project involves trees of T - 24 inches in diameter, with a total of 130 trees mentioned in a context that might refer to a larger scope or previous project.
AI helper
Proposals are due by August 13, 2026, 3:30 PM for the removal of roadside ash trees in Shaftsbury, VT. Work must be completed by October 30, 2026. A mandatory site visit is scheduled for August 3, 2026, at 10 AM. Contractors must be on time for the site visit to be eligible to bid. Payment will be made within 30 days of invoice receipt and work completion. The town reserves the right to accept any bid, not necessarily the lowest. Insurance requirements include $1,000,000 per occurrence/$1,000,000 per aggregate liability coverage. Landowner agreements regarding wood disposal must be followed.
